What are the 6 stages of the Butlers Model?
- Exploration
- Involvement
- Development
- Consolidation
- Stagnation
- Rejuvenation or Decline

Explanation of Exploration
Small number of tourists are attracted by culture and natural beauty.
Limited numbers of tourists.
Few facilities exist
Explanation of involvement
Some involvement by locals to provide tourists with facilities
Recognisable tourist season
Developing tourism market.
Explanation of development
Large number of tourists
Control of market, moves from locals to external bodies e.g. TNCs (mcdonalds, hilton)
Explanation of consolidation
Tourism constitutes a major part of the economy.
Tourist numbers plateau
Older facilities seen as second rate
Explanation of stagnation
Peak tourist numbers reached
Resort no longer fashionable
Explanation of decline
Attractiveness continuous to decline
Visitors lost to other resorts
Resort becomes dependent on day / weekend visits from limited geographical area
Explanation of rejuvenation
Unless efforts made to modernise and rejuvenate resort will continue to decline
